Cash-strapped junior explorer Maximus Resources has put a suite of assets up for sale as it fights for survival. The company had just $148,000 in the bank at the end of March. Among the assets Maximus is selling are the high-grade Bird-in-Hand gold project in South Australia's Adelaide Hills, which has a mineral resource totalling 237,000 ounces of gold, the Windimurra uranium project and Ironstone Well gold project, both in Western Australia, and other gold exploration tenements in SA. Bird-in-Hand had been the company's most promising project, but it said it was now looking to focus on assets with nearer-term production and revenue potential. Maximus is retaining the Sellheim alluvial goldmine in northern Queensland and the Windimurra-Narndee base metals project in WA. It has been selling gold nuggets from Sellheim over the internet since November last year.
